The Menu: A Blend of Health and Flavor
Smoothie King's brand is built on the promise of purposeful, nutrient-dense blends. The menu is structured to meet specific wellness goals, a feature that distinguishes it from a typical juice bar. The main categories often include "Get Fit Blends," "Manage Weight Blends," "Be Well Blends," and "Enjoy a Treat Blends." This targeted approach helps customers quickly identify options that align with their personal health objectives, whether that's building muscle, supporting immunity, or simply enjoying a healthier indulgence. They heavily promote the use of whole fruits and organic vegetables, and have made a commitment to remove artificial ingredients from many of their recipes.
For those focused on fitness, the "Get Fit" section is packed with protein shakes designed for muscle recovery and energy. Options like "The Hulk" and various "Gladiator" blends are known for their high protein content. On the other end of the spectrum, the "Be Well" category features veggie-forward blends and options with immune-supporting ingredients. This extensive menu, which also includes smoothie bowls and kids' options, ensures that there is something for nearly every palate and dietary preference, from casual fans of fruit smoothies to dedicated fitness enthusiasts looking for specific nutritional macros.

A Critical Flaw: The Nutritional Information Gap
Perhaps the most significant issue reported at this location is a critical failure in providing accessible nutritional information. For a brand that markets itself on health, wellness, and purposeful blends, this is a glaring oversight. One customer, who is insulin-dependent, recounted a deeply troubling experience. They required the total carbohydrate count of a smoothie to properly dose their insulin—a medical necessity. The employee on duty was unable to provide this information, stating it simply wasn't available. This forced the customer to leave without making a purchase and contact the corporate office.
This incident is more than just poor customer service; it's a fundamental breakdown of the brand's promise. Customers with diabetes, food allergies, or strict dietary plans rely on accurate nutritional data to make safe choices. For a healthy smoothies chain, the inability to provide this basic information upon request is a serious flaw. While detailed nutritional facts are available online, they should be readily accessible in-store for customers who need to make on-the-spot decisions. This experience suggests a potential training gap or a lack of in-store resources that could alienate a key demographic of health-focused consumers.
